Summary
Cheek to Cheek: Irving Berlin in Hollywood is an all-singing, all-dancing celebration of the most famous songs that Irving Berlin composed for the silver screen. Berlin understood the power of dance, and his melodies, rhythms and lyrics reflected his love of the art form. In this crowd-pleasing revue, six performers showcase Berlin's magnificent songs, telling the stories behind the man who made the music that made the movies dance.
